    Abstract: In certain embodiments, a method for use in a network node comprises sending a control information message to at least one wireless device that is in idle mode. The message comprises a mapping that maps a quasi co-location (QCL) assumption to a multicast transmission or multicast channel. For example, in certain embodiments, the multicast transmission or multicast channel is associated with a temporary multicast group indicator (TMGI), and the mapping maps the QCL assumption to the TMGI. The control information message causes the at least one wireless device to use the QCL assumption to decode the multicast transmission or multicast channel while in idle mode.

    Abstract: Various embodiments disclosed herein provide for a dynamic access slice pooling system with software defined network (SDN) controlled capabilities in a 5G wireless communications system. A radio access network device can have one or more slices instantiated on the device that facilitate various services being requested by user equipment devices. A slice can have one or more virtual network functions that are specialized for particular services. When a user equipment device requests a service, the service can be assigned to a slice based on the type of service being requested. If the type of slice associated with the service is not currently operational, the SDN controller on the radio access network device can instantiate a new slice with the virtual network functions selected for the service being requested.

    Abstract: A physical layer chip of a first physical port of a network device receives a packet and sends a first time stamp and the packet to a Media Access Control (MAC) chip of the first physical port. The MAC chip of the first physical port adds the first time stamp to the packet and sends the packet. A MAC chip of a second physical port receives the packet, extracts the first time stamp of the packet, and sends the packet to a physical layer chip of the second physical port. The MAC chip of the second physical port receives a second time stamp of the packet. The network device calculates a processing delay for the packet. The processing delay is a value obtained by subtracting the first time stamp from the second time stamp.

    Abstract: A primary transmitter of a multicast communication system transmits in-band backhaul to a relay transmitter using an LDM signal that also carries services to end-users. The relay transmitter processes received wireless signal to extract the in-band backhaul and re-transmits services obtained from the in-band backhaul in same or different frequency channel. The in-band backhaul may be transmitted in a high-capacity layer of the LDM signal carrying or in a separate timeslot. Transmitter-specific signature signals may be used for loopback and forward channel estimation at the relay transmitter. The in-band backhaul may also carry service data for devices in a different network.

    Abstract: A storage system including a first controller and a second controller, where the first controller and the second controller each coupled to at least one interface card, and each interface card includes at least one port. A bound port group is preconfigured in the storage system, and the bound port group includes ports from the first controller and the second controller. A link handover method includes when the first controller detects that a link of a first port in the bound port group is faulty, marking a status of the first port as unavailable in the bound port group, selecting a second port in an available state from the bound port group, and handing over a service carried on the link of the first port to a link of the second port.

    Abstract: A radio network sub-tiles reference signals (RSs) within a set of resource elements (REs) such that each sub-tiled RS occupies less than a time and/or frequency and/or power extent of its respective RE. The set of REs are dispersed across both frequency bins and time slots according to a pre-defined grid; and transmitted. The user equipment (UE) uses that pre-defined grid to locate within that transmission the set of dispersed REs. The UE accumulates and combines at least one subset of the sub-tiled RSs and estimates therefrom a quality; then reports uplink an indication of that estimated quality. Examples of the RSs include channel state information RSs, beam RSs and beam refinement RSs. Advantages are particularly relevant for 5G new radio systems.

    Abstract: A hub is connected to first and second networks where first-type and second-type frames are transmitted following first and second communication protocols. The hub sequentially receives each of the first-type and second-type frames, and stores data in first and second reception buffers. If the destination of data stored in the first and second reception buffers is the first network, the hub stores the data in a first transmission buffer. If the destination is the second network, the hub stores the data in a second transmission buffer. If the first transmission buffer is a priority transmission buffer, the hub transmits first yet-to-be-transmitted data in the first transmission buffer with priority. If the second transmission buffer is the priority transmission buffer, the hub transmits second yet-to-be-transmitted data in the second transmission buffer with priority.
